Why Stone Island? A Quick Brand Lowdown
Stone Island isn’t just another labelâit’s a cult. Founded in 1982 by Massimo Osti, this Italian powerhouse has built a rep on innovation and craftsmanship. Think military-inspired silhouettes meets high-tech fabrics. The brand’s iconic compass patch is more than a logo; it’s a badge of honor for streetwear heads and fashion purists alike.
What sets Stone Island apart is their obsession with material experimentation. They’re constantly pushing boundaries with treatments like garment dyeing and reflective coatings. For the Ghost Cargo collection, they’ve dialed into that stealthy, monochromatic vibe that’s perfect for urban exploration. Material & Construction: Where Tech Meets Tactical
Alright, let’s get tactile. The Ghost Cargos are crafted from a nylon-cotton blend that feels robust yet surprisingly lightweight. Stone Island calls it “Ghost” for a reasonâthe fabric has this subtle, matte finish that absorbs light rather than reflecting it. It’s like wearing shadows, no cap.
I’ve worn these through drizzle and windy days, and the water-resistant treatment held up. No soaked knees here! The stitching is meticulous, with reinforced seams at stress points like the knees and pockets. What impressed me most was the attention to detail: the zippers are YKK (industry standard for durability), and the adjustable waist tabs ensure a custom fit. Design & Fit: Sleek, Functional, and Versatile
Design-wise, these cargos are a masterclass in minimalism. The silhouette is tapered but not skinnyâthink a modern, athletic cut that flatters without restricting movement. The Ghost Cargo pants feature multiple pockets (including two thigh cargos with button flaps) that are actually usable. I’ve stuffed my phone, keys, and even a small power bank without bulging.
Color-wise, I went with the classic black, but they also drop in olive and grey shades. The monochrome palette makes styling a breeze; pair them with a boxy tee and chunky sneakers for a street-ready look, or layer under a tech jacket for that full avant-garde ensemble.
